Rodney Edgar

April 16, 1944 — July 24, 2015

Rodney Morris Edgar,71 of Franklin passed away peacefully on Friday, July 24, 2015, at the Golden Living Center, Franklin, Nebraska.
Rod was born on April 16, 1944 in Smith Co. KS to Verle & Elsie (Schriner). He graduated 8th grade from rural school district 18 and attended Riverton High School before serving in the Army National Guard for 6 yrs.
Rod was previously married and was blessed with five children.
On February 16, 1982 he was united in marriage with Rita Spaulding. Rod brought 5 children while Rita had 3 of her own to form their family.
Rod was employed by Southern Power as a journeyman lineman for 23 years before leaving that field to work with livestock which made him very happy. Rod enjoyed working outside especially with calves & hogs.
He is survived by his wife of 33 years, brother Larry (Rose) Edgar of Guide Rock, sister Regina Simpson of Grand Island, son Bryon (Lana) Edgar of LaVista, daughter Barb (Tim) Hays of Oregon Missouri, daughter Brenda (Mike) James of Riverton, son Brent (Sheryl) Edgar also of Riverton, son Rodney Edgar Jr. of Gothenburg, step daughter Christine (Jeff) Rumery of Omaha, step son Todd (Diane) Spaulding of Grand Island, step son Lance (Doni) Spaulding of Council Bluffs Iowa; 28 Grandchildren and 9 Great grandchildren.
He was preceded in death by his parents, brother Stanley Edgar, sisters Kay Webber and Robera Hoschauer.
